Ingredients List
To make these scrumptious Peppermint Cocoa Cookie Bites, you’ll need the following ingredients:
– 1 cup all-purpose flour
– 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
– 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
– 1/4 teaspoon salt
– 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
– 1 cup granulated sugar
– 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 1 large egg
– 1/2 cup peppermint candies, crushed
– 1/2 cup chocolate chips (optional)

Step-by-Step Instructions
Now that you have all the ingredients ready, let’s dive into the step-by-step instructions to successfully create your Peppermint Cocoa Cookie Bites.
1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and begin preparing your baking sheet by lining it with parchment paper.
2. In a medium b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t. This dry mix ensures that all the ingredients are evenly combined.
3. In a separate bowl, c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es. Then add the egg and vanilla extract, mixing until well combined.
4. Gradually incorporate the dry ingredients into the wet ingredients, stirring until just combined. It’s okay if the dough appears slightly crumbly.
5. Fold in the crushed peppermint candies and optional chocolate chips, ensuring they’re evenly distributed throughout the dough.
6. Drop rounded tablespoons of dough onto the prepared baking sheet, leaving space between each cookie as they will spread while baking.
7.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are set but the centers are still soft. They will firm up as they cool.
8. Once baked, remove them from the oven and allow them to cool for 5 minutes on the baking sheet before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Tips
To enhance your Peppermint Cocoa Cookie Bites experience, consider the following tips:
– Use high-quality cocoa powder for a richer chocolate flavor.
– Don’t overmix the dough; a gentle fold is enough.
– While optional, adding chocolate chips can take these cookies to another level of deliciousness.
– For extra peppermint, consider drizzling with melted white chocolate and sprinkling more crushed peppermint on top.
– Ensure your butter is at room temperature for easier blending and a better texture.
Alternative Methods
If you want to put a unique spin on your Peppermint Cocoa Cookie Bites, here are a few alternative methods to consider:
– Gluten-Free Version: Substitute all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end suitable for baking.
– Vegan Option: Use plant-based butter and substitute the egg with flaxseed meal or a commercial egg replacer.
– Minty Chocolate Dough: Replace half the cocoa powder with a good-quality mint chocolate powder for an intensified minty experience.
These variations will allow you to tailor the recipe to meet dietary preferences or ingredient availability.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Even seasoned bakers can stumble into common pitfalls. Here are some mistakes to avoid when making your Peppermint Cocoa Cookie Bites:
– Overbaking: Keep an eye on the timer! Cookies can go from perfectly baked to hard in a matter of seconds.
– Cold Butter: Starting with cold butter can cause the cookies to spread less, resulting in a different texture than intended.
– Neglecting the Peppermint: Ensure you distribute the crushed peppermint evenly; contact with the heat will release their essential oils and elevate the flavor.
– Using stale ingredients: Always check the expiration dates of your baking supplies for the best results.

FAQs
Q1: Can I make the dough ahead of time?
Yes! You can prepare the dough and keep it in the refrigerator for up to 3 days before baking.
Q2: How do I store the cookies?
Store your Peppermint Cocoa Cookie Bites in an airtight container at room temperature for optimal freshness.
Q3: Can I freeze these cookies?
Absolutely! You can freeze the baked cookies for up to three months. Just let them thaw at room temperature before enjoying.

Peppermint Cocoa Cookie Bites
Ingredients
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up cocoa powder
- 1/2 cup sugar
- 1/4 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up butter, softened
- 1 large egg
- 1 teaspoon peppermint extract
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up chocolate chips
- Crushed peppermint candies for topping
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a bowl, cream together the butter, sugar, and brown sugar until smooth.
- Beat in the egg and peppermint extract.
- In another b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until combined.
- Fold in the chocolate chips.
- Drop spoonfuls of dough onto a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
- Bake for 10 minutes, then remove from the oven and sprinkle with crushed peppermint candies.
- Let cool before serving.
